Noam Chomsky and Paul Farmer - The Uses of Haiti
Noam Chomsky and Paul Farmer gave a joint presentation on Haiti. They talked about the US and French role in impoverishing Haiti and preventing democracy from functioning in this poorest country in the Western Hemisphere. After their talks, Chomsky and Farmer took questions from the audience.
Chomsky cites: Thomas Carothers, In the Name of Democracy: U.S. Policy Toward Latin America in the Reagan Years, University of California Press, 1993.
